Gradle 将工件上传到Artifactory的首选方式是什么?

Gradle 将工件上传到Artifactory的首选方式是什么?,gradle,artifactory,Gradle,Artifactory,我有一个gradle项目,并将Artifactory作为存储库 我对文档有点怀疑,所以我问这里的专家:将工件上传到Artifactory的首选方式是什么?使用Artifactory的artifactoryPublish 为什么上传的档案不够 参考:上传档案当然可以,但你会错过一个你首先得到的主要人工制品 Artifactory的构建集成(通过独立构建工具或运行它的CI服务器)是一个非常强大的工具,您应该明确地了解构建构件和依赖项的可跟踪性,以及所有依赖于插件发布的构建信息的高级功能 你也应该考虑

我有一个gradle项目,并将Artifactory作为存储库

我对文档有点怀疑,所以我问这里的专家:将工件上传到Artifactory的首选方式是什么?使用Artifactory的
artifactoryPublish

为什么上传的档案不够


参考:

上传档案当然可以,但你会错过一个你首先得到的主要人工制品

Artifactory的构建集成(通过独立构建工具或运行它的CI服务器)是一个非常强大的工具,您应该明确地了解构建构件和依赖项的可跟踪性,以及所有依赖于插件发布的构建信息的高级功能


<>你也应该考虑使用一个CI,因为它们提供了更多的东西。

上传文件当然会起作用,但是你将错过一个主要的你得到的艺术作品。 Artifactory的构建集成(通过独立构建工具或运行它的CI服务器)是一个非常强大的工具,您应该明确地了解构建构件和依赖项的可跟踪性,以及所有依赖于插件发布的构建信息的高级功能


<>你也应该考虑使用一个CI,因为它们提供了更多的东西。

年级的合同<代码>上传档> /代码>基本上是一个简单的Maven或常春藤仓库的一个。我的意思是,它基本上以一种非常简单的方式将使用http或https的不同种类的工件推送到artifactory


artifactorygradle插件的好处是,它允许您向发布的工件附加更多的元数据,因为它不再依赖maven repo契约。此外,通过校验和比较,它在不多次上传相同的工件方面非常聪明。

gradles的合同
uploadArchives
基本上是一个简单的maven或ivy存储库。我的意思是,它基本上以一种非常简单的方式将使用http或https的不同种类的工件推送到artifactory

artifactorygradle插件的好处是,它允许您向发布的工件附加更多的元数据,因为它不再依赖maven repo契约。此外,通过校验和比较,它在不多次上传相同的工件方面非常聪明。

直到现在我才看到“uploadArchives”被认为是“旧”机制,gradle publish是新样式…直到现在我才看到“uploadArchives”被认为是“旧”机制,gradle publish是新样式。。。